LTP XC HST Diagrams from Dec 2020:

Monday to Friday

1V44 0611 LDS-PLY
1S51 1227 PLY-EDB

1V50 0606 EDB-PLY
1E63 1527 PLY-LDS

1V54 0808 EDB-BRI
1S53 1535 BRI-EDB


Saturday

1V44 0611 LDS-PLY
1S51 1227 PLY-EDB

1V50 0606 EDB-PLY

1V52 0659 EDB-PLY
1E67 1627 PLY-LDS


Sunday

1S51 1227 PLY-EDB

1V48 0811 LDS-PLY
1S55 1427 PLY-EDB

1V56 0908 EDB-PLY
1E75 1827 PLY-LDS
